REVISOR'S NOTE: This section is new language derived without substantive
change from former Art. 27, § 288(b), (c), and (a)(2) through (6).
In subsection (a) of this section, the reference to a symbol "for a substance
governed by this title" is added for clarity.
In subsection (e) of this section, the defined term "person" is substituted
for the former references to a "practitioner" for consistency within this
article. Because only an "authorized provider", formerly defined as a
"practitioner", may violate this section, the substitution does not render a
substantive change.
In subsection (e)(2) of this section, the former reference to a prosecution
"by an information or indictment" is deleted as implicit in the reference to
being "guilty of a misdemeanor".
The Criminal Law Article Review Committee notes, for the consideration
of the General Assembly, that subsections (c) and (d) of this section are
derived from former Art. 27, § 288(c), which was enacted by Chapter 403 of
the Acts of 1970 and became effective July 1, 1970. It refers only to
"controlled paraphernalia", also enacted by Chapter 403, not to "drug
paraphernalia". "Drug paraphernalia" is a later term, first defined in Art.
27, § 287A(a), which was enacted by Chapter 874 of the Acts of 1980 and
became effective May 27, 1980. The General Assembly may wish to
consider adding a reference to "drug paraphernalia" to subsections (c) and
(d) of this section.

5-903. USE OF FALSE REGISTRATION.
(A) PROHIBITED.
IN MANUFACTURING OR DISTRIBUTING A CONTROLLED DANGEROUS
SUBSTANCE, A PERSON MAY NOT WILLFULLY USE A REGISTRATION NUMBER THAT IS
FICTITIOUS, REVOKED, SUSPENDED, OR ISSUED TO ANOTHER
(B) PENALTY.
A PERSON WHO VIOLATES THIS SECTION IS GUILTY OF A FELONY AND ON
CONVICTION IS SUBJECT TO IMPRISONMENT NOT EXCEEDING 10 YEARS OR A FINE
NOT EXCEEDING $100,000 OR BOTH.
